public RectangleVisualizer(IEnumerable <Size> rectangles, ICloudLayouter layouter, ICloudVisualizer visualizer) { Rectangles = rectangles; Layouter = layouter; Visualizer = visualizer; }
public ExampleAction( ITagCloudBuilder tagCloudBuilder, ICloudVisualizer cloudVisualizer, ITextReader textReader, ITextHandler textHandler, SpiralParams spiralParams) { this.tagCloudBuilder = tagCloudBuilder; this.cloudVisualizer = cloudVisualizer; this.textReader = textReader; this.textHandler = textHandler; this.spiralParams = spiralParams; }
public TagCloudRunner(ICloudVisualizer visualizer, ITagReader tagReader, IWordFilter wordFilter, ITextReader wordReader, string pathToWords, string pathToPicture, ImageFormat format) { this.visualizer = visualizer; this.tagReader = tagReader; this.wordFilter = wordFilter; this.wordReader = wordReader; this.pathToWords = pathToWords; this.pathToPicture = pathToPicture; this.format = format; }
public WordVisualizer(ITextAnalyzer analyzer, ICloudLayouter layouter, ICloudVisualizer visualizer) { Layouter = layouter; Visualizer = visualizer; Analyzer = analyzer; }
public ConsoleUI(ICloudVisualizer visualizer) { this.visualizer = visualizer; }
public TagsCloudWorker(ICloudVisualizer visualizer, ICloudCombiner cloudCombiner) { Visualizer = visualizer; CloudCombiner = cloudCombiner; }
public void SetUp() { center = new Point(400, 300); layouter = new CircularCloudLayouter(center); visualizer = new CircularCloudVisualizer(layouter); }